Premier League Pre-Season and Summer Transfer Window Thread
As there's no dedicated Premier League sub-forum (as yet), I figured it would be worth making a thread so fans of all the PL clubs can discuss the ins and outs of their pre-seasons, as well as what they make of their signings, or indeed other teams' signings.
I'll do my best to keep a list of all the transfers (in terms of players IN) updated below.
Arsenal
Lukas Podolski (Koln, £10m)
Olivier Giroud (Montpellier, £12m)
Aston Villa
Matthew Lowton (Sheffield United, £3m)
Brett Holman (AZ Alkmaar, free)
Karim El Ahmadi (Feyenoord, £2.8m)
Chelsea
Marko Marin (Werder Bremen, £7m)
Eden Hazard (Lille, £32m)
Everton
Steven Naismith (Rangers, free)
Fulham
Mladen Petric (Hamburg, free)
George Williams (MK Dons, undisc)
Sascha Reither (Koln, Loan)
Hugo Rodallega (Wigan, Free)
Liverpool
None
Manchester City
None
Manchester United
Nick Powell (Crewe, £4m)
Shinji Kagawa (Dortmund, £17m)
Newcastle United
Romain Amalfitano (Reims, free)
Gael Bigirimana (Coventry, £1m)
Norwich City
Jacob Butterfield (Barnsley, free)
Steven Whittaker (Rangers, free)
Queens Park Rangers
Rob Green (West Ham, free)
Ryan Nelsen (Tottenham, free)
Samba Diakite (Nancy, undisc)
Andrew Johnson (Fulham, free)
Park Ji-Sung (Man Utd, £3m)
Fabio (Man Utd, Loan)
Reading
Garath McCleary (Nottingham Forest, free)
Pierce Sweeney (Bray, undisc)
Danny Guthrie (Newcastle, undisc)
Pavel Pogrebyak (Stuttgart, free)
Nicky Shorey (West Brom, free)
Chris Gunter (Notts Forest, £2.5m)
Southampton
Jay Rodriguez (Burnley, £6m)
Steven Davis (Rangers, free)
Stoke City
Jamie Ness (Rangers, free)
Sunderland
Carlos Cuellar (Aston Villa, free)
Swansea City
Jonathan De Guzman (Villareal, Loan)
Chico (Genoa, £2.5m)
Tottenham Hotspur
Gylfi Sigurdsson (Hoffenheim, £6m)
Jan Vertonghen (Ajax, £10m)
West Bromwich Albion
Ben Foster (Birmingham, £5m)
West Ham United
Jussi Jaaskelainen (Bolton, free)
Stephen Henderson (Portsmouth, undisc)
Mohamed Diame (Wigan, free)
Wigan Athletic
